Day Six: Nations

We are not ordinary people. We are part of a global movement whose mission is to rescue humanity from an evil plan. In the Psalms we are privy to a prophetic conversation between God the Father, and His Son, Jesus. It affirms the recurring theme that the Gospel will break out and into the whole earth.

“I will proclaim the Lord’s decree: He said to me, “You are my son; today I have become your father. Ask me, and I will make the nations your inheritance, the ends of the earth your possession.” (Psalms 2:7-8)

God announces that nations will be given to Jesus. Before Jesus ascended back to heaven, He spoke to the believers and gave the Great Commission. By doing so, He confirmed that He had indeed inherited the nations back for God. He said, “All authority in heaven and on earth has been given to me. Therefore go and make disciples of all nations …” (Matthew 28:18-19)

Jesus further promised to be with us in this endeavour. What a privilege to be a tangible part of that mission. Some of us will actually go to nations. All of us will pray and give because this is our inheritance.
